Output 344c3cf180e632c15413644647dd5073327fb2ed0fdd2561081f00b8000e19d3:0

value
42130266
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1bd39cdb3afe4ac5c4a46f7aaaa0ffa6458c1da OP_EQUAL
address
3KMR2CtR5zioNdQ97CrPgrhqotVu5sARj3
transaction
344c3cf180e632c15413644647dd5073327fb2ed0fdd2561081f00b8000e19d3
spent
true